How they compare

Israel currently reports 24.06 million current LCU per square kilometre against 22.29 million current LCU per square kilometre in Thailand, a difference of 1.77 million current LCU per square kilometre.

That makes Israel's figure about 1.1 times Thailand's.

The two have swapped places 5 times across 54 shared years of data; in 1970 it was Thailand ahead.

Israel ranks 58th and Thailand ranks 61st of 190 countries.

Across the 6 decades both report, Israel averaged higher in 4 and Thailand in 2.
